Advertisement

Advertisement

Charles Anderson Leftwich

Birth
Tennessee, USA
Death
15 Sep 1961 (aged 74)
Tuscumbia, Colbert County, Alabama, USA
Burial
Tuscumbia, Colbert County, Alabama, USA Add to Map
Memorial ID
View Source